Transaction f85a575074cbd63bfd90af7560bea73b21dd58d4ff4e56fffc90597d3bf2975d

1 Input
2 Outputs
  • f85a575074cbd63bfd90af7560bea73b21dd58d4ff4e56fffc90597d3bf2975d:0
  • value  1783003
    address  3CwfsorFePNqzvhP39Xhrfw1ytShyyeray
  • f85a575074cbd63bfd90af7560bea73b21dd58d4ff4e56fffc90597d3bf2975d:1
  • value  9355412
    address  bc1qzrrps5k00kysktpt3fmmph92h95f3lnwtuteft